Kochi to Dubai

3h 53m The flight from Cochin International Airport (COK) to Dubai International Airport (DXB) covers 2,782 km (1,729 miles) and takes approximately 3h 53m gate to gate for a typical jet.

The route heads north-west on an initial great-circle bearing of 310°, passing near 18.0° N, 66.3° E at its midpoint.

Flight time at different cruise speeds

Aircraft type, winds and routing all move the real number. This is the same distance flown at different speeds, plus the 25-minute ground and climb allowance.

Typical ofCruise speedAirborneGate to gate
Turboprop / regional550 km/h5h 03m5h 29m
Narrowbody jet (A320, 737)780 km/h3h 34m3h 59m
Widebody jet (777, 787, A350)900 km/h3h 05m3h 31m
Private jet (Gulfstream)850 km/h3h 16m3h 42m

Headwinds on an eastbound long-haul routinely add 30–60 minutes; the same route westbound can be quicker. Airlines publish schedules with padding built in.

How far is Kochi from Dubai?

2,782 kilometres in a straight line over the earth's surface — 1,729 miles or 1,502 nautical miles. Actual flown distance is usually 2–5% longer because aircraft follow airways, avoid weather and route around restricted airspace.
